How does it work?

  • 1

    It starts with a booking

    It starts with a booking

    The only way to leave a review is to first make a booking. That's how we know our reviews come from real guests who have stayed at the property.

  • 2

    Followed by a trip

    Followed by a trip

    When guests stay at the property, they check out how quiet the room is, how friendly the staff is, and more.

  • And finally, a review

    And finally, a review

    After their trip, guests tell us about their stay. We check for naughty words and verify the authenticity of all guest reviews before adding them to our site.
